Mayor Muriel Bowser to Receive 2026 Duke Zeibert Capital Achievement Award at The RAMMYS Honors

Buzz

Big news out of the Restaurant Association Metropolitan Washington (RAMW): Mayor Muriel Bowser has been named the 2026 recipient of the prestigious Duke Zeibert Capital Achievement Award.

Each year, RAMW’s Executive Committee selects an individual who has demonstrably elevated the profile and success of the greater Washington dining landscape and foodservice community. The honor is part of The RAMMYS Honors, which celebrates the changemakers, champions, and institutions that embody the spirit of our region’s restaurant industry.

Mayor Bowser’s recognition reflects more than a decade of leadership shaping policy that impacts DC’s small business and hospitality communities. From championing mixed-use developments that helped bring restaurants into neighborhoods across all eight wards, to expanding grant programs like Great Streets, the Food Access Fund, and pandemic relief initiatives, her administration has played a significant role in supporting the city’s restaurant ecosystem. She has also taken strong public positions on issues impacting operators and workers, including defending the tip credit amid Initiative 82 reform.

Mark Your Calendar, The RAMMYS Honors Cocktail Reception will take place at The Watergate Hotel on May 5, 2026, from 6PM to 9PM, where Mayor Bowser — along with other dining industry leaders — will be celebrated. Additional honorees will be announced in the coming weeks.
